CANNON AIR FORCE BASE, N.M. -- Col. Tony Bauernfeind, 27th Special Operations Wing commander, and Chief Master Sgt. Paul Henderson, 27th SOW command chief, stand with Airman Zachariah Mick, 27th Special Operations Maintenance Squadron, and John Moreno, U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, Albuquerque, N.M., division chief of engineering and construction, cut the ribbon on a new dormitory for Air Commandos Sept. 6, 2013. The $12.4 million construction project began in April 2012 and is based on the Air Force's Dorms-4-Airmen concept. The building boasts 96 individual rooms, each with its own private bathroom.
